Gildan Activewear (NYSE:GIL) Upgraded to Strong-Buy at Scotiabank

Gildan Activewear logo with Consumer Discretionary background

Gildan Activewear (NYSE:GIL - Get Free Report) TSE: GIL was upgraded by research analysts at Scotiabank to a "strong-buy" rating in a research report issued on Wednesday, MarketBeat reports. The firm presently has a $55.00 price objective on the textile maker's stock. Scotiabank's price target points to a potential upside of 18.13% from the company's previous close.

Other analysts also recently issued reports about the company. Canaccord Genuity Group boosted their price target on Gildan Activewear from $53.00 to $58.00 and gave the company a "buy" rating in a research note on Thursday, February 20th. Barclays initiated coverage on shares of Gildan Activewear in a research report on Monday, April 28th. They issued an "overweight" rating and a $51.00 target price for the company. BMO Capital Markets upped their price target on shares of Gildan Activewear from $58.00 to $64.00 and gave the company an "outperform" rating in a research note on Thursday, February 20th. Stifel Nicolaus lifted their price objective on shares of Gildan Activewear from $60.00 to $65.00 and gave the stock a "buy" rating in a research note on Thursday, February 20th. Finally, CIBC decreased their target price on shares of Gildan Activewear from $60.00 to $56.00 and set an "outperform" rating on the stock in a research report on Wednesday, April 30th. Nine analysts have rated the stock with a buy rating and two have assigned a strong buy rating to the company's stock. According to MarketBeat.com, Gildan Activewear currently has an average rating of "Buy" and an average price target of $57.91.

Gildan Activewear Stock Performance

Shares of NYSE GIL traded down $1.60 during mid-day trading on Wednesday, reaching $46.56. 1,573,773 shares of the company were exchanged, compared to its average volume of 632,723. The stock has a market capitalization of $7.04 billion, a P/E ratio of 18.62, a P/E/G ratio of 1.76 and a beta of 1.21. The company has a quick ratio of 0.98, a current ratio of 2.22 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.92. The company's 50-day simple moving average is $44.82 and its 200-day simple moving average is $47.82. Gildan Activewear has a twelve month low of $36.91 and a twelve month high of $55.39.

Gildan Activewear (NYSE:GIL - Get Free Report) TSE: GIL last released its quarterly earnings results on Tuesday, April 29th. The textile maker reported $0.59 ear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$0.57 by $0.02. Gildan Activewear had a net margin of 12.26% and a return on equity of 28.80%. The firm had revenue of $711.70 million for the quarter, compared to analysts' expectations of $715.29 million. During the same period in the prior year, the firm earned $0.59 EPS. The business's revenue was up 2.3% on a year-over-year basis. As a group, research analysts predict that Gildan Activewear will post 3.48 earnings per share for the current year.

Gildan Activewear Company Profile

Gildan Activewear Inc manufactures and sells various apparel products in the United States, North America, Europe, Asia-Pacific, and Latin America. It provides various activewear products, including T-shirts, fleece tops and bottoms, and sports shirts under the Gildan, Gildan Performance, Gildan Hammer, Glidan Softstyle, Gildan Heavy Cotton, Gildan Ultra Cotton, Gildan DryBlend, Gildan HeavyBlend, Comfort Colors, and American Apparel brands.
